Why Air Duct Cleaning Is Important in Lighthouse Point

Homes in Lighthouse Point, Deerfield Beach, and nearby coastal communities face several conditions that make duct maintenance especially important.

High Humidity

Moist air can condense inside ducts, particularly if insulation is damaged or airflow is restricted.

Continuous AC Operation

Air-conditioning systems run for long periods, producing condensation that may accumulate in ducts or near air handlers.

Storm Season

Heavy rain and humidity after storms can increase indoor moisture levels, affecting duct systems.

Coastal Environment

Salt air and damp conditions can contribute to corrosion or deterioration in HVAC components over time.

These factors make periodic duct inspections and cleaning a practical preventive measure.

Hidden Issues Found Inside Duct Systems

Duct cleaning often reveals problems that are not visible from outside.

Common hidden issues include:

Dust and Debris Buildup

Over time, airborne particles settle inside ducts and restrict airflow.

Condensation

Temperature differences between air inside ducts and surrounding spaces can lead to moisture formation.

Mold Growth

Moisture combined with dust can create conditions where mold develops.

Damaged or Loose Insulation

Insulation problems can increase condensation and reduce system efficiency.

Identifying these issues early helps prevent larger repairs.


Step-by-Step Air Duct Cleaning Process

Professional duct cleaning typically follows a structured process to ensure thorough results.

Step 1: Inspection of the HVAC System

The process begins with an inspection of ducts, vents, and HVAC components to identify buildup, moisture, or damage.

Step 2: Protecting the Home

Vents and surrounding areas may be prepared to prevent dust or debris from spreading during cleaning.

Step 3: Cleaning the Ductwork

Specialized equipment is used to remove dust, debris, and contaminants from inside ducts. This helps restore proper airflow.

Step 4: Cleaning Vents and Registers

Supply and return vents are cleaned to remove buildup that can restrict airflow or circulate dust.

Step 5: Checking the Air Handler and Drainage

The air handler and condensation drain are inspected to ensure proper operation and moisture control.

Step 6: Final Inspection and Airflow Check

After cleaning, the system is checked to confirm airflow is improved and no moisture issues remain.
